2 Inch HDPE Pipe Applications and Benefits

High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E) pipes, particularly those measuring two inches in diameter, have gained widespread recognition for their versatility and durability. These pipes are ideal for a wide range of applications, from simple residential plumbing to complex industrial systems. Their exceptional resistance to corrosion, chemicals, and abrasion makes them a robust choice in many demanding environments.

Furthermore, 2-inch HDPE pipes are relatively easy to handle, making them easier to install and work with. Their smooth inner walls also minimize resistance, ensuring efficient movement of fluids and reducing pressure losses.

Opting the Right 2 Inch HDPE Pipe for Your Needs

Finding an ideal 2 inch HDPE pipe may appear to be a easy task. However, there are several critical factors to take into account when making your choice.

First and foremost, identify the application of the pipe. Will it be employed pipa hdpe 2 inch in water distribution, drainage, or another situation? Each scenario demands a different level of pipe robustness.

Next, consider the surrounding circumstances in which the pipe will be installed. Conditions such as climate changes, soil make-up, and earth stress can affect the longevity of the pipe.

Finally, don't neglect the importance of cost. While it is crucial to opt for a quality pipe, comparing different choices can enable you to discover the most cost-effective option.
